About this course

In today's rapidly changing world, there is a high demand for professionals who can leverage digital tools to enhance learning experiences. This course meets that demand by teaching learners how to design, develop, and implement digital learning solutions that are engaging, interactive, and effective. Throughout the program, learners will gain hands-on experience with a variety of digital tools and platforms, including learning management systems, multimedia authoring tools, and social media. They will also learn how to evaluate the impact of digital learning solutions and how to adapt them to meet the needs of diverse learners. By completing this course, learners will be well-prepared to take on leadership roles in digital learning and to drive innovation in their organizations. They will have the skills and knowledge needed to create digital learning solutions that are not only effective but also engaging and inspiring.

Course Details

• Unit 1: Introduction to Digital Learning: Defining terminologies, understanding the concept, and exploring the benefits of digital learning in the modern world. • Unit 2: Digital Tools and Platforms: Identifying and using various digital tools and platforms for effective digital learning. • Unit 3: Instructional Design for Digital Learning: Designing instructional materials that cater to the needs of digital learners. • Unit 4: Multimedia Production: Creating multimedia content for digital learning, including audio, video, and animation. • Unit 5: Assessment and Evaluation: Designing assessments that measure digital learners' understanding and knowledge. • Unit 6: Accessibility in Digital Learning: Ensuring that digital learning materials are accessible to all learners, including those with disabilities. • Unit 7: Data Analysis and Learning Analytics: Using data to inform instructional decisions in digital learning environments. • Unit 8: Ethics in Digital Learning: Exploring ethical considerations in digital learning, including privacy, intellectual property, and digital citizenship. • Unit 9: Digital Pedagogy: Understanding the unique teaching strategies required for digital learning and how to engage digital learners effectively. • Unit 10: Professional Development for Digital Learning: Developing a personal professional learning plan to stay current with emerging trends and best practices in digital learning.

Career Path

The digital learning industry is booming, with a growing demand for skilled professionals who can create innovative and effective online learning experiences. Let's take a closer look at some of the most relevant roles in this field, along with their respective job market trends, salary ranges, and skill demand in the UK, visualized through a 3D pie chart. E-learning Instructional Designer: With a 35% share in the digital learning job market, these professionals are responsible for designing, developing, and implementing instructional materials for online courses. The average salary in the UK is around £35,000 per year. Key skills required for this role include multimedia production, learning management systems (LMS), and instructional design theories. Learning Management System Administrator: Holding a 20% share in the industry, these professionals manage and maintain LMS platforms to ensure seamless online learning experiences. The average salary in the UK is around £30,000 per year. Critical skills for this role include LMS configuration, database management, and technical support. Online Course Developer: These professionals develop engaging and interactive online courses, accounting for 25% of the digital learning job market. The average salary in the UK is around £33,000 per year. Key skills for online course developers include content creation, multimedia production, and instructional design principles. Digital Learning Specialist: With a 20% share in the industry, digital learning specialists focus on integrating technology into educational settings, developing strategies to enhance online learning experiences. The average salary in the UK is around £34,000 per year. Essential skills for this role include e-learning software, project management, and digital communication.
